Collector Insights

Lopunny is a Colorless-type Pokémon with 90 HP, featuring a retreat cost of one Colorless energy. It possesses the ability Big Jump, allowing it to return itself and all attached cards to the player’s hand once per turn. Its primary attack, Sitdown Bounce, requires three Colorless energy to deal 80 damage and includes a 50% chance to prevent it from attacking in the subsequent turn. The card carries a Fighting weakness multiplied by two, making it vulnerable to such types. Lopunny’s flavor text highlights its cautious nature, describing it as quick to flee from perceived threats. It was first released in the XY series as part of the Flashfire set on May 7, 2014, and is classified as a Rare card. The artwork was created by artist Sanosuke Sakuma, contributing to its distinct visual identity in the Pokémon TCG.
